Description
Cut off from the outside world it is run by the elders, men to whom tradition is all, who chain their women with superstition.
Edith lives alone with her alcoholic father who is forcing her to marry the cruel village butcher. But she is in love with beguiling shepherd Demetrius, who left but swore to return to her.
As the falling snow isolates the village, with no sign of her beloved, Edith loses her power of speech. Yet this enchantment promises far-reaching consequences, as Edith outgrows the person that the elders expect her to be, nothing for the village will be the same again.

The Snow Song is a fierce, feminist read, and a true modern fairytale. Darkness entwined with light, the promise of spring during a cold winter. With her newfound silence, Edith proves the power of words, and just how important it is to choose the right ones. But the right words can only be found when the speaker is given a voice. Gardner tells this truth beautifully, with a host of entrancing characters and a sprinkle of magic.
